AI客服的实时监控与性能调优教程

在互联网时代,人工智能(AI)客服已经成为各大企业提升客户服务质量、降低运营成本的重要工具。然而,如何保证AI客服的实时监控与性能调优,使其始终处于最佳工作状态,成为了企业关注的焦点。本文将讲述一位资深AI客服工程师的故事,分享他在实际工作中积累的经验和技巧。

小王,一位年轻的AI客服工程师,从大学毕业后就进入了这个领域。他深知,要想成为一名优秀的AI客服工程师,不仅需要掌握扎实的理论知识,更需要具备丰富的实践经验。以下是他在工作中遇到的一些挑战和解决问题的过程。

一、实时监控的重要性

小王所在的公司是一家大型电商平台,AI客服是他们服务客户的重要渠道。为了确保AI客服的稳定运行,他首先面临的是如何实时监控客服系统的运行状态。

故事要从一次紧急情况说起。一天凌晨,小王接到通知,客服系统突然出现大规模故障,导致客户无法正常咨询。经过调查,发现是服务器负载过高,导致部分请求处理不及时。这次事件让小王深刻认识到实时监控的重要性。

为了解决这个问题,小王开始研究各种监控工具和技术。他首先选择了开源的监控软件Zabbix,通过设置各种监控项,如服务器CPU、内存、磁盘使用率等,实时获取系统运行状态。同时,他还加入了日志分析工具ELK(Elasticsearch、Logstash、Kibana),对客服系统的日志进行实时监控和分析。

通过这些工具,小王成功实现了对客服系统的实时监控。当系统出现异常时,他可以第一时间收到报警,并迅速定位问题原因,从而保障了系统的稳定运行。

二、性能调优的技巧

在解决了实时监控的问题后,小王又将目光投向了客服系统的性能调优。他深知,只有性能优秀的AI客服,才能更好地服务客户。

以下是小王在性能调优方面的一些经验和技巧:

  1. 优化算法:小王对客服系统的算法进行了深入研究,通过优化算法,降低了计算复杂度,提高了系统响应速度。

  2. 缓存机制:针对频繁访问的数据,小王采用了缓存机制,减少了数据库的查询次数,降低了系统负载。

  3. 异步处理:针对耗时的操作,小王采用了异步处理方式,提高了系统并发处理能力。

  4. 负载均衡:通过负载均衡技术,将请求分配到多台服务器,提高了系统的可用性和可靠性。

  5. 自动扩容:在业务高峰期,小王通过自动扩容技术,确保系统具备足够的计算资源,避免了因资源不足导致的性能瓶颈。

三、案例分享

在一次业务高峰期,客服系统的并发请求量激增,导致系统响应速度变慢。小王迅速启动了性能调优方案。他首先对系统进行了全面分析,发现主要瓶颈在于数据库查询。于是,他采取了以下措施:

  1. 优化数据库查询语句,降低查询时间。

  2. 引入缓存机制,减少数据库查询次数。

  3. 对热点数据进行了分区处理,提高查询效率。

经过一系列优化,客服系统的性能得到了显著提升。在业务高峰期,系统稳定运行,客户满意度不断提高。

总结

小王作为一名AI客服工程师,通过不断学习和实践,掌握了实时监控和性能调优的技巧。他深知,只有不断优化和改进,才能使AI客服始终保持最佳状态,为企业创造更多价值。在这个充满挑战和机遇的时代,他将继续努力,为AI客服领域的发展贡献自己的力量。

猜你喜欢:AI问答助手